Coloring tips: How to color Saying Grace At Thanksgiving Dinner coloring page well?
Use warm colors for the turkey like brown and orange to make it look delicious. Color the table and chairs in natural wood colors like brown or beige. The family’s clothing can be colorful; try different bright colors to make each person unique. Use light blue or white for the window and soft colors for the curtains. You can also color the food bowls with green, yellow, or red shades. The skin tones can be varied to show diversity. Remember to color the background lightly to keep the focus on the family and the meal.
